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of pipe cutting machine technology, and more specifically, it relates to a pipe cutting machine for shelf production and processing. Background Art
[0002] A shelf is a rack used to store goods. It can make efficient use of space and facilitate the classification, storage, display and retrieval of goods. When designing a shelf, space utilization should be fully considered. In some warehouses with limited space but high storage requirements, it is necessary to precisely cut the tubing into specific lengths to build a closely arranged shelf.
[0003] Currently, a pipe cutter is a device used to cut pipes. Its cutting tool is generally a circular saw blade. During rotation, the saw blade contacts the pipe and gradually cuts into the pipe using the sharp edge of the saw blade to cut the pipe.
[0004] However, most shelving tubing is square and varies in size. Existing tubing cutting machines have limited functionality; they can cut smaller tubing in one go, but larger tubing requires multiple cuts. This method results in uneven cut surfaces and dimensional inconsistencies, affecting the use of subsequent sheet materials. To address these issues, a new tubing cutting machine for shelving production is proposed. Utility Model Content
[0005] In view of the shortcomings of the existing technology, the purpose of this utility model is to provide a pipe cutting machine for shelf production and processing.
[0006] To achieve the above objectives, the present invention provides the following technical solution:
[0007] A pipe cutting machine for shelf production and processing includes a support assembly, a pipe cutting assembly disposed above the support assembly, a limit assembly disposed on one side of the pipe cutting assembly, and a pipe disposed in the middle of the limit assembly.
[0008] The support assembly includes a base, two sets of columns are symmetrically arranged on the upper side of the base, two sets of support columns are arranged on one side of the columns, the support columns are fixedly connected to the base, a mounting platform is provided on the top of the base, a first motor is provided on one side of the mounting platform, and a slide is provided on one side of the first motor.
[0009] The pipe cutting assembly includes a second motor, a transmission mechanism is provided on one side of the second motor, and a cutter is provided on one side of the transmission mechanism. The cutter is used to cut the pipe.
[0010] The limiting component includes several sets of limiting seats, which are used to limit and fix the pipe.
[0011] By adopting the above technical solution, the transmission mechanism adopts a belt drive mechanism. A cutter is provided on one side of the transmission mechanism. The cutter is connected to the output end of the transmission mechanism. The cutter is used to cut the pipe. When the second motor starts, the transmission mechanism starts with the second motor. The transmission mechanism drives the cutter to rotate. The cutter cuts the pipe during the rotation process. The limit seat is used to limit and fix the pipe to ensure that the pipe does not shake during the cutting process.
[0012] The present invention is further configured such that: the output end of the first motor is connected to a lead screw, the lead screw is connected to the slide table by a thread, four sets of pulleys are symmetrically arranged on both sides of the slide table, and a slide rail adapted to the four sets of pulleys is provided on the top of the mounting platform.
[0013] By adopting the above technical solution, the first motor is started, which drives the slide table to move along the slide rail. At this time, the pipe at the limit seat moves with the slide table. After the pipe moves to the position corresponding to the cutter, the second motor is started, and the transmission mechanism is started with the second motor. The transmission mechanism drives the cutter to rotate, and the cutter cuts the pipe during the rotation.
[0014] The present invention is further configured such that: the pipe breaking assembly also includes a third motor, the third motor is disposed on one side of the column, the output end of the third motor is connected to an output shaft, and two sets of connecting blocks are sleeved on the outside of the output shaft, and the output shaft is fixedly connected to the connecting blocks.
[0015] The present invention is further configured such that: a connecting rod is provided at the middle position of the two sets of connecting blocks, the connecting rod is hinged to the two sets of connecting blocks respectively, a fixing plate is provided at the end of the connecting rod away from the connecting block, the fixing plate is hinged to the connecting rod, and the two sides of the fixing plate are respectively hinged to the two sets of columns.
[0016] By adopting the above technical solution, when the third motor is started, if the third motor rotates in the forward direction, the rotation of the third motor will cause the connecting block to swing, and the connecting rod will move upward with the connecting block. Under the movement of the connecting rod, the fixed plate will swing, and the swing of the fixed plate will lift the cutter. If the third motor rotates in the reverse direction, the cutter will be lowered. The cutter cuts the pipe under the drive of the third motor as follows: When the pipe is a narrow material, the third motor can be started to lift the cutter above the pipe, and then the second motor can be started. The transmission mechanism will start with the second motor, and the transmission mechanism will drive the cutter to rotate. During the rotation, the cutter will achieve... For pipe cutting: When the pipe is a wide material, the first motor is started, which drives the slide table to move along the slide rail. At this time, the pipe at the limit seat moves with the slide table. After the pipe moves to the position corresponding to the cutter, the second motor is started, and the transmission mechanism starts with the second motor. The transmission mechanism drives the cutter to rotate, and the cutter cuts the pipe during the rotation. In addition, when the pipe needs to be cut into multiple segments, after one segment is cut, the cutter can be lifted by the third motor. Then, the position of the pipe can be moved horizontally by an external conveying mechanism or manually, and the position of the pipe to be cut can be aligned with the cutter to achieve recutting of the pipe.
[0017] The present invention is further configured such that: the limiting component includes a bracket, the bottom of the bracket is mounted on the top of the slide table, a cylinder is provided on one side of the bracket, and the output end of the cylinder is connected to a limiting block.
[0018] The present invention is further configured such that a protective plate is provided on the side of the cylinder away from the bracket, and the protective plate is installed on the top of the slide table.
[0019] By adopting the above technical solution, the output end of the cylinder is connected to a limit block. When the cylinder is started, it drives the limit block to move vertically downward. The limit block covers the top of the pipe and stabilizes the pipe, preventing it from shaking during the cutting process. By setting a protective plate on one side of the cutter, the splashing of residue during the cutting process can be effectively reduced, providing protection for the workers. In addition, through holes are opened on the side wall of the protective plate, which facilitates the passage of the pipe and the collection of the pipe output after cutting. The pipe can pass through the through holes, which facilitates the translation of the pipe and provides movement space for segmented cutting, which is beneficial to the segmented cutting work.
